I've never had an OEM stereo system (that had a decent system) that was so challenging to adjust as this Meridian system in my R1T. What I try to adjust for is an EQ setting that makes me happy with almost all of the various music genres that I listen to. And with Rivian not allowing for a save on the Custom EQ settings, finding a custom setting that I can just leave alone is all the more important.

Up until recently, I've only tried adding to each frequency. Lately, I've been cutting each frequency with much better results. Below is where I've landed. It's not perfect, though. Oh, and it needs to be cranked up to 25+ to enjoy ?

With the the “enhanced” 3D sound on I could not find any preset or custom EQ settings that I thought sounded great. When it is set to “on” or “off” it sounds much better to me.

I agree that lowering some of the frequencies helps more than raising them. I started with the “Rock” preset and adjusted from there to find something that sounds good to me.
